Type
ORACLE
Validation date
2024-04-03 10:48: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03425,
    "usd": 0.03687
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000141B3F2586D7D8818EA7E3BB001A3AD2D3B42332DE6DCE14EC3EE43EF20C25831

Previous signature

45082B927A3BB47CA446BB9460231F95DD906A719E61B9A66FE31C7F702EB94A941095BB682B0B183D322CCFC1D9BAFB0FE532549A1EF9CA3B313B85A5625103

Origin signature

30460221008D966EFE107A184FF842027DA5D959BA3B89068A578E6CD7B21F88D3F32BAE64022100906A2E3AB5BFCBDEC0BCE5C1304856E0F76B39CC0D8BF4F22D4FAB4F3681FC3A

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

007BA037EC3720A8830E60F518174B842F630510206ADCCF4206AAB566C0243ED0

Coordinator signature

47F331B48E7F78C8B8AB8AFC59E8D3363A9F8CFF0ABF2CBD4601790D493C0419EC1D72E3115CF3E22D384192A47C48C564BC379E4DFD9779A8D139C9F337EB0B

Validator #1 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#1 signature

2743AF9645A66396CBAAD6DD899AAF698AD0825375E4F0B9E9CF0A1F41ED6A44AF7BD273505E989C95748576FF800228B7316EDE930F6ACCAA05AC88D19A4E0A

Validator #2 public key

0001B01EEF96BA7E95FC844D456CE8868F18864519FC9532E1751C2035FD044DD5D0

Validator #2 signature

760E2A310409C75D3B7EA0D6A0F38EB855D864731D361A23CBDF5E8254D5FE8EED53A5E8F9DAE4F55B87F9A5DC716546E49517E2721390F0F7249E1AADEC460D